SAFE CHECKS — IN ORDER

How to diagnose Thermador E8450 yourself

Walk these checks in order before scheduling service. They isolate the most common causes safely without requiring tools or part replacements.

5 steps
  1. 1Power-cycle the appliance: unplug for 60 seconds, then plug back in and re-test.
  2. 2Inspect any visible wiring near the area indicated by the code (check the service manual for component locations).
  3. 3Confirm the door, lid, or latch is fully closed and the safety switch is making contact.
  4. 4Check that hoses, drains, and inlet filters are clear of obstructions and lint or mineral buildup.
  5. 5If the code clears briefly but returns, log the cycle/conditions where it appears for the technician.
